This review is from: Golden Mountain (Kindle Edition)
I've read Elizabeth Lowell's books for longer than I care to admit, and whether she's writing suspense, mystery, science fiction, epic sagas or pure romance, her books are always engaging and exciting with characters you can't help but root for. Golden Mountain is no exception.This book is one of her early ones, and readers should be aware it's not one of her recent romantic suspenses. It's a sweeping historical saga set in turn of the century Seattle. Never fear, though, there's definitely romance. And with Lowell's uncanny ability to create vivid characters with both flaws and strengths, you'll find yourself transported and caring what happens to each one. I saw that the other reviewer mentions the book seems dated; it's worth noting that that review was posted in 2007 and would have been referring to the original paperback. This ebook edition of Golden Mountain has been revised and updated by the author.
